Abstract
OBJECTIVE: Endodontic post-treatment pain continues to be one of the main problems encountered by dental professionals. Therefore, pain control during and after endodontic treatment is one of the most important issues in endodontics. The purpose of this clinical trial was to compare postoperative pain relief achieved with dexamethasone (DEX) and mineral trioxide aggregate (MTA) used as pulp coverage after pulpotomy in human molars with irreversible pulpitis.Entities:

Mean and standard deviation of pain intensity values or visual analog scale for treatment groups at each time point
| POP/Treatment | DC Mean±D | MTA Mean±SD | DEX Mean±SD | P |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 6 hour | 3.87±2.77 | 3.6±3.2 | 4.6±2.5 | 0.52 |
| Range | 0-9 | 0-9 | 0-9 | |
| 12 hour | 3.53±2.61 | 1.8±2.54 | 3.73±2.28 | 0.06 |
| Range | 0-7 | 0-7 | 0-7 | |
| 18 hour | 3.13±2.66 | 1.0±1.81 | 2.8±2.14 | 0.02 |
| Range | 0-7 | 0-6 | 0-7 | |
| 24 hour | 2.73±2.49 | 0.73±1 .62 | 2.33±2.12 | 0.01 |
| Range | 0-8 | 0-6 | 0-7 | |
| 2 Day | 2.26±2.65 | 0.33±0.9 | 1.86±2.23 | 0.016 |
| Range | 0-9 | 0-3 | 0-7 | |
| 3 Day | 2.53±2.41 | 0.73±1.43 | 1.2±1.61 | 0.03 |
| Range | 0-9 | 0-5 | 0-4 | |
| 4 Day | 2.86±3.04 | 0.8±1.65 | 1.13±1.50 | 0.03 |
| Range | 0-9 | 0-6 | 0-4 | |
| 5 Day | 3.0±2.97 | 0.2±0.41 | 1.66±2.63 | 0.003 |
| Range | 0-9 | 0-1 | 0-8 | |
| 6 Day | 2.4±2.99 | 0.4±1.05 | 1.60±2.32 | 0.02 |
| Range | 0-9 | 0-3 | 0-9 | |
| 7 Day | 2.40±2.99 | 0.53±1.55 | 1.46±2.35 | 0.026 |
| Range | 0-9 | 0-6 | 0-9 |
DC: Dry cotton, MTA: Mineral trioxide aggregate, DEX: Dexamethasone, SD: Standard deviation, POP: Post-operative
